|
| Søg i mysql Fra : Sinkbæk |
Dato : 16-10-01 20:25 |
|
Hej!
Jeg har nu bakset med et script til at søge i min database, men kan desværre
ikke få det til at virke.
Hvad er forkert?
<?
$conn = mysql_connect("xxx","xxx","xxx");
mysql_select_db("nvr_dk", $conn);
$result = mysql_db_query("nvr_dk", "SELECT id, titel, actors FROM bio WHERE
overskrift LIKE '%$seek_titel%' OR actors LIKE '%$seek_actors%'");
while($row = mysql_fetch_array($result))
{
print "<li><b><a
href=\"artikel.php4?id=$row[id]\">$row[titel]</a></b><br>$row[actors]<br><br
>$row[director]</li>";
}
$number = mysql_num_rows($result);
echo "Din søgning gav $number resultater";
?>
--
Mvh.
-Thomas Sinkbæk
-ICQ# 131363258
| |
Michael Rasmussen (16-10-2001)
| Kommentar Fra : Michael Rasmussen |
Dato : 16-10-01 20:40 |
|
On Tue, 16 Oct 2001 21:24:45 +0200, Sinkbæk wrote:
> Hej!
>
> Jeg har nu bakset med et script til at søge i min database, men kan
> desværre ikke få det til at virke.
>
> Hvad er forkert?
> <?
> $conn = mysql_connect("xxx","xxx","xxx"); mysql_select_db("nvr_dk",
> $conn);
> $result = mysql_db_query("nvr_dk", "SELECT id, titel, actors FROM bio
^^^^^^^^^
Du har allerede connected til databasen. Specifikation af db stream er
kun nødvendigt, hvis du har flere database connections samtidigt, og i så
tilfælde er den db streamen og ikke databasen, der skal bruges som
specifikation. endvidere skal db streamen altid stå til sidst.
--
Hilsen/Sincerely
Michael Rasmussen
-------------------------------------------------------------------
Fjern NOSPAM fra min adresse, for at sende mig en mail
| |
|
|